Average gas prices near $4.50 a gallon as oil prices climb
The American oil price shot up from nearly $102 per barrel on Friday to over $105 per barrel on Monday, despite a plan to help ships traverse the Strait of Hormuz with help from U.S. forces.
The national average price of gasoline hit $4.46 on Monday, increasing a little more than $0.01 per gallon from Sunday and $0.35 per gallon from a month ago.
The national average price per gallon for unleaded is up 49% since the war in Iran began, NBC News reported.
Prices are now as high as they were in July 2022.

President Donald Trump announced Sunday a plan called "Project Freedom," which aims to help ships move through the Strait of Hormuz, a vital artery through which 20% of the world's oil supply moves, by providing them with guidance from U.S. forces.
